Bladeren bron

1.修改视频资源排序

jzp 1 dag geleden
bovenliggende
commit
f019fb4d42

+ 1 - 0
src/views/components/course/userCourseCatalogDetails.vue

@@ -318,6 +318,7 @@
         <el-table-column type="selection" width="55" align="center" />
         <el-table-column label="素材名称" align="center" prop="resourceName" />
         <el-table-column label="文件名称" align="center" prop="fileName" />
+        <el-table-column label="排序" align="center" prop="sort" />
         <el-table-column label="缩略图" align="center">
           <template slot-scope="scope">
             <el-popover

+ 10 - 1
src/views/course/videoResource/index.vue

@@ -88,6 +88,7 @@
             </el-table-column>
       <el-table-column label="素材名称" align="center" :show-overflow-tooltip="true" prop="resourceName"/>
       <el-table-column label="文件名称" align="center" :show-overflow-tooltip="true" prop="fileName"/>
+      <el-table-column label="排序" align="center" prop="sort" />
       <el-table-column label="分类" align="center">
         <template slot-scope="scope">
           <span v-if="scope.row.typeId">{{ getTypeName(scope.row.typeId) }}</span>
@@ -213,6 +214,10 @@
           </el-select>
         </el-form-item>
 
+        <el-form-item label="排序" prop="sort">
+          <el-input-number v-model="form.sort"  :min="0" label="请输入排序"></el-input-number>
+        </el-form-item>
+
         <el-form-item label="关联题目" prop="projectIds">
           <el-select
             ref="customSelect"
@@ -700,7 +705,8 @@ export default {
         videoUrl: null,
         typeId: null,
         typeSubId: null,
-        projectIds: []
+        projectIds: [],
+        sort: null
       },
       // 表单校验
       rules: {
@@ -716,6 +722,9 @@ export default {
         typeSubId: [
           { required: true, message: "请选择子分类", trigger: "change" }
         ],
+        sort: [
+          { required: true, message: '排序不能为空', trigger: 'blur' }
+        ],
         videoUrl: [
           { required: true, message: "请上传视频", trigger: "change" }
         ]